Overview

AD7870LPZ from Analog Devices is a complete monolithic 12-bit sampling analog-to-digital converter (ADC) with integrated track-and-hold amplifier, laser-trimmed internal clock, and on-chip 3 V buried Zener reference. It delivers 100 kHz sampling rate, 72 dB SNR at 10 kHz input, ±3 V bipolar input range, and 57 ns data access time-enabling high-fidelity signal acquisition in data acquisition systems and DSP front-ends.

Technical Context

The AD7870LPZ implements a successive approximation register (SAR) architecture with an internal 3 V temperature-compensated buried Zener reference, enabling dc-accurate conversion without external trimming. Its track-and-hold acquires signals to 12-bit accuracy in ≤2 μs, supporting full-power input frequencies up to 50 kHz.

It supports three digital output formats-12-bit parallel, dual-byte, and serial-via configurable control pins (12/8/CLK, HBEN, SSTRB, SCLK, SDATA). Conversion is initiated either by CONVST rising edge or CS falling edge, with BUSY/INT providing status feedback and RD enabling synchronized data readout.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
Resolution12 bits - guarantees no missing codes; defines quantization step of 1.46 mV over ±3 V range
Sampling Rate100 kHz - enables Nyquist-limited baseband capture up to 50 kHz with full 12-bit fidelity
SNR72 dB min @ 10 kHz - ensures ≥11.6 effective bits for clean spectral analysis in instrumentation
Conversion Time8 μs max (external 2.5 MHz clock) - sets minimum inter-conversion interval for high-throughput acquisition
Data Access Time57 ns max - compatible with 8-bit/16-bit microprocessors and DSPs without wait-state insertion
Input Range±3 V - matches industrial sensor outputs and op-amp signal chains operating at ±5 V rails
Power Dissipation60 mW typical (±5 V supplies) - enables low-thermal-load integration in dense mixed-signal PCBs

FAQ

What is the maximum analog input frequency supported by the AD7870LPZ while maintaining 12-bit accuracy?

The AD7870LPZ maintains full 12-bit accuracy for input signals up to 50 kHz. This is determined by its track-and-hold amplifier's 0.1 dB cutoff at ~500 kHz and guaranteed ≤2 μs acquisition time. At 100 kHz sampling, the Nyquist limit is 50 kHz-so the AD7870LPZ can digitize full-scale sine waves at that frequency with no missing codes and specified SNR/THD performance. Signals above 50 kHz require anti-alias filtering to prevent folding.

Does the AD7870LPZ require external clock circuitry to operate?

No, the AD7870LPZ does not require external clock circuitry. It features a laser-trimmed internal oscillator that guarantees conversion times of 6.5 μs (min) to 9 μs (max) without any external components. The CLK pin may be tied to VSS to enable the internal clock; alternatively, an external 2.5 MHz TTL clock may be applied for tighter timing control-but it is optional, not required.

How is the reference voltage generated and used internally in the AD7870LPZ?

The AD7870LPZ integrates a temperature-compensated buried Zener reference trimmed to 3.00 V ±10 mV. This reference serves dual roles: it sets the full-scale range for the internal 12-bit DAC and provides the dc bias for bipolar operation. The REF OUT pin makes this 3 V reference available externally (up to 500 μA load), but loading must remain constant during conversion to avoid gain error. For ±3 V input scaling, no external scaling is needed-the internal circuitry uses REF OUT directly.

Can the AD7870LPZ interface directly with a microcontroller lacking a 12-bit data bus?

Yes, the AD7870LPZ supports byte-mode and serial interfaces alongside 12-bit parallel. In byte mode (enabled by pulling 12/8/CLK low and controlling HBEN), it outputs upper and lower bytes on DB7–DB0. In serial mode (using SSTRB, SCLK, SDATA), it transmits 12-bit data LSB-first with framing-requiring only three GPIO lines. Both modes eliminate the need for a native 12-bit bus, making the AD7870LPZ compatible with 8-bit MCUs like the ATmega328P or ARM Cortex-M0+ devices.

What is the purpose of separating AGND and DGND pins on the AD7870LPZ, and how should they be connected?

AGND and DGND are separated to isolate analog signal paths from digital switching noise. AGND serves the track-and-hold, reference, and comparator; DGND serves digital I/O buffers and logic. They must be connected at a single point-typically at the star ground near the ADC's power supply decoupling capacitors-to prevent ground loops while maintaining low-impedance return paths. Splitting or routing them separately across the PCB introduces noise coupling that degrades SNR and INL.
